What is UWEZO Youth Empowerment?
UWEZO Youth Empowerment is a education national ngo, Rwanda. This Project supports “Inclusive education: WASH as a way to empower girls with disabilities’ to access education in Rwanda”, which aims to contribute to the government’s commitment to ‘leave no one behind’ through the advocacy for disability inclusive WASH policies and programmes for GwD in education. This multifaceted and youth-led project will identify out of school GwD and train female youth with disability (YwD) mentors to design and implement a twofold peer to peer mentoring programme using child-friendly resources that they develop. This programme will consist of individual mentoring at GwD homes and inclusive group mentoring sessions in schools, made up of both girls with and without disabilities, to promote inclusion and break down stigma. Teacher training, school modifications, the provision of hygiene kits, community awareness, a media campaign and parent group meetings will also be central to achieving project outcomes.
